754 [Germany]

 -

18 city views

. Frankfurt, Merian, c. 1650, various sizes (some minor folds, toning on

some joints). Very good set.

€ 650/800

Very nice copper engrs (some folding) from Merian’s “Topographia”, showing panoramical

views, city maps and views of German cities i.a. Dresden, Leipzig, Wolfenbüttel, Solingen, Mainz,

Ingolstadt, Augsburg, München etc., some with elaborate military scenes in the foreground.

757 [Great Britain]

 - 

5 maps

, 18th c., various authors and sizes (some soiling, marg tears). In general

good condition.

€ 180/200

Nouvelle carte d’Angeleterre, (...) les differents états de la couronne d’Angleterre en Europe, Asie,

Afrique et Amérique. - Carte pour l’introduction à l’histoire d’Angleterre (...). - Carte généalogique

de la maison de Plantagenette et des ducs de Normandie (...). - Nouvelle Carte pour introduire à

la géographie et à la généalogie des rois d’Angleterre et d’Ecosse (...). Amst., Châtelain, “Atlas

historique”, 1732-39, various sizes, 2 printed on 2 joined sheets (lower edges frayed, minor tear on

fold junctions). Good condition. 4 most interesting maps concerning the history of Great Britain with

inset a map of the

Americas

and of Africa, great number of coats-of-arms and portrait engravings of

the kings of England and Scotland. - Les Isles Britanniques ou les Royaumes d’Angleterre, d’Ecosse

et d’Irlande divisées par provinces. Paris, Le Rouge, 1744, 50,7 x 65 cm, clear outline col. (torn &

rather clumsily rep., some wrinkling).

We join

: Reception of her Royal H, The Pricesse of Orange as Queene of great Brittani. [February

1689], Leiden, I. Tangena, s.d., 46 x 56 cm (browned, partly underlaid, 2 sm. holes in upper corners).

Nice engr. by R. de Hooghe with in banderole text in Dutch and in English. In the centre allegorical

cart. with coat-of-arms.

Ref.

Landwehr, R. de Hooghe the etcher, p. 153. (6 pcs).
